BACKGROUND
The Landscaping and Lighting Act of 1972, (the "Act"), beginning with Section 22500 of the California Streets and Highways Code, authorizes the City Council to establish a special district to pay for the costs to operate and maintain public improvements that benefit private properties. In January 2005, the City Council established Rialto Landscaping and Lighting Maintenance District No. 2 (LLMD No. 2) to fund costs for the operation of new street lights added to the City's street light system, and to fund costs for the maintenance of exterior parkway and median irrigation and landscaping adjacent to and associated with private land development.

The City established LLMD No. 2 to annex the public landscaping and lighting related to all new developments within the City. In contrast with LLMD No. 1, the City may annually adjust the special assessments for inflation, using the Consumer Price Index (CPI).
